🔬 What Science Says About Edamame & Diabetes

Edamame (young soybeans) is considered a low glycemic index (GI) food, meaning it doesn’t spike blood sugar quickly.

👉 Research shows:

  • Edamame is low in carbs and high in protein + fiber
  • It helps regulate blood sugar levels
  • It has a very low GI (~15) → minimal glucose spikes

👉 Translation:
It’s one of the safest snacks for diabetics.

3. Rich in Fiber for Sugar Control

Fiber:

  • Slows digestion
  • Reduces glucose absorption
  • Improves gut health

👉 One serving provides significant fiber support


4. Low in Net Carbs

Unlike snacks like biscuits or chips:

  • Edamame has fewer digestible carbs
  • Keeps glucose levels balanced

5. Supports Heart Health (Important for Diabetics)

People with diabetes often face heart risks.

Edamame helps:

  • Lower cholesterol
  • Improve blood lipid profile
